ITR Filing Last Date 2023: The last chance to file an Income Tax Return (ITR) for the financial year 2022-23 is December 31, 2023. This is the last opportunity but it comes with penalties and interest for late filing. As per Section 234F of the Income Tax Act, a delay in filing attracts a late filing fee of Rs 5,000 for those who fail to file their tax returns before the normal due date.

This amount is reduced to Rs 1,000 for those taxpayers whose total income does not exceed Rs 5 lakhs.

How to file ITR online  

Step 1: Visit the Income Tax e-Filing portal - https://www.incometax.gov.in/iec/foportal/ Step 2: Log in to the e-Filing portal by entering your user ID (PAN), Password, Captcha code and click 'Login'.  
Step 3: Click on the 'e-File' menu and click the 'Income Tax Return' link.  
 Step 4: Click on 'Continue'  
 Step 5: Fill in all the applicable and mandatory fields of the Online ITR Form.  
 Step 6: Choose the appropriate Verification option in the 'Taxes Paid and Verification' tab.
